With Juno in Cancer, you have a deep need for emotional security within your relationships. You yearn for a partner who can provide a safe and nurturing environment, someone who can understand your emotional depths, and support your need for home and family. Your Ascendant in Cancer further amplifies these tendencies, making you appear as a protective, nurturing, and somewhat private individual to the world.

The conjunction between Juno and the Ascendant in your chart signifies that your desire for a secure, nurturing relationship is a significant part of your identity. It's not just a desire, but a necessity for you. You might find yourself naturally drawn to partners who can provide the emotional security you crave. This conjunction also implies that you are likely to put a lot of effort into creating a home that is comfortable, secure, and nurturing for yourself and your loved ones. You may be someone who takes on the role of caregiver in relationships, always looking out for the well-being of your partner.

However, the opposition to the Descendant in Capricorn suggests that there can be challenges in achieving this ideal. You might attract partners who are more focused on their career, ambitions, and societal status, which can create a conflict between your need for emotional security and their need for achievement. This opposition calls for a balance between the Cancerian need for emotional security and the Capricornian need for structure and achievement.

This aspect suggests that you may need to learn to negotiate between your emotional needs and your partner's ambitions. It's about finding a middle ground where both of you can thrive. This could mean finding ways to support your partner's ambitions while also making sure your emotional needs are met.

Your Juno in Cancer conjunct Ascendant in Cancer and opposite Descendant in Capricorn suggests a deep yearning for emotional security in relationships, which is a significant part of your identity. However, you may attract partners who have a different focus, leading to a need for balance and negotiation.
